#132218 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#132218 is composed of 7.5% red, 13.3%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.4% yellow and 86.7% black. It has a hue angle of 140 degrees, a saturation of 28.3% and a lightness of 10.4%. #132218 color hex could be obtained by blending #264430 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#132218 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#132218 has RGB values of R:19, G:34,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.87. Its decimal value is 1253912.

Hex triplet 132218 #132218
RGB Decimal 19, 34, 24 rgb(19,34,24)
RGB Percent 7.5, 13.3, 9.4 rgb(7.5%,13.3%,9.4%)
CMYK 44, 0, 29, 87
HSL 140°, 28.3, 10.4 hsl(140,28.3%,10.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 140°, 44.1, 13.3
Web Safe 003300 #003300
CIE-LAB 11.61, -9.25, 4.746
XYZ 1.005, 1.348, 1.071
xyY 0.294, 0.394, 1.348
CIE-LCH 11.61, 10.396, 152.839
CIE-LUV 11.61, -5.03, 4.241
Hunter-Lab 11.612, -4.866, 2.658
Binary 00010011, 00100010, 00011000

Shades and Tints of #132218

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050906 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#132218

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#191c1a is the less saturated color, while #013412 is the most saturated one.
